Timoney gets a first Six Nations start as Farrell shuffles his Ireland pack

IRELAND back-rower Nick Timoney will make his first Guinness Six Nations start as part of five personnel changes for tomorrow night's round-four clash with Wales in Dublin.
-
The 30-year-old Ulster player replaces Josh van der Flier at open-side flanker following impressive cameos in the opening defeat to France and subsequent victories over Italy and England.
Jack Conan, who was a late withdrawal from the bench ahead of the 42-21 bonus-point win at Twickenham on February 21 due to illness, is recalled at blindside flanker, while loosehead prop Tom O'Toole and hooker Ronan Kelleher also come into the forward pack.
Jacob Stockdale replaces the injured James Lowe on the left wing in the only alteration to the backline.
Jamison Gibson-Park will win his 50th Ireland cap following his man-of-the-match display against England, while Ulster scrumhalf Nathan Doak, 24, is set to make his international debut from the bench.
Sam Prendergast has been left out of the matchday 23 for the second successive game, with Jack Crowley retained at fly-half and Ciaran Frawley again providing backup.
